Moving Forward Together: Canadian Chambers Join Forces for Indo-Pacific Business Success!



In a big step ahead, the bi-national Canadian Chambers of Commerce in the Indo-Pacific have convened for their first-ever face-to-face dialogue, signaling  a great opportunity for teamwork, strategic collaboration and expanded business opportunities!

 

Led by Sara Wilshaw, Canada’s Chief Trade Commissioner, and Paul Thoppil, Canada's Indo Pacific Trade Representative Global Affairs Canada, this meeting highlights a collective effort to strengthen cross-border trade and investment relationships.

 

The event, launched with a special virtual appearance by Mary Ng, Minister of Export Promotion, International Trade and Economic Development, highlights Canada's commitment to deepen engagement across the Indo-Pacific. Minister Ng emphasized Canada’s dedication to fostering strong, sustainable, and inclusive growth, creating good jobs and opportunities for businesses on both sides of the Pacific.

 

Minister Ng reiterated the significance of supporting Canada’s economic growth by identifying opportunities for Canadian businesses in sectors such as clean technology, critical minerals, and agricultural exports.

 

As Canada implements its Indo-Pacific Strategy, this meeting serves as a platform to reinforce priorities including resilient supply chains, sustainable economies, and innovative solutions for the future.

 

Attended by almost 20 Chambers from the region including Bangladesh, Brunei, Cambodia, China & Hong Kong, India, Indonesia, Japan, Korea, Laos, Macao, Malaysia, Philippines, Taiwan, Thailand, Vietnam, and Singapore, this collaborative initiative showcases Canadian Chambers' unwavering commitment to facilitating market access and business expansion opportunities in the Indo-Pacific.
